Description

i've many customers and i like to group the projects by Customer. It would be realy helpfull to group the projects. So i can imagine that other people would like to group theyr projects by categories e.g. PHP-Projects, Ruby&Rails-Projects, Java, … or even have Projects grouped by Customer oder Categories like „web-sites”, „online-shops”, …

2008-05-01 18:06 - Carl Nygard

I have the same need, and creating a project for the customer and sub-projects for the actual individual projects works fine. You can even get a customer-wide view by looking at information at the customer level. Are you sure this won't satisfy your requirements?
